ED Raids Jharkhand CM’s Press Advisor’s Premises in Money Laundering Probe
The Enforcement Directorate (ED) conducted raids at the residence of Abhishek Prasad, the press advisor to Jharkhand Chief Minister Hemant Soren, in Ranchi. This action is part of an ongoing investigation related to an alleged money laundering case.
The searches took place at 12 different locations, including Abhishek Prasad’s residence and the Deputy Commissioner’s residence in Sahebganj. The ED has been investigating Chief Minister Soren’s alleged involvement in a land scam and had previously issued several summons for his statement.
Reportedly, Chief Minister Soren received a “last opportunity” from the ED on December 30, 2023, to record his statement regarding the alleged land scam case. However, Soren deemed the summons as ‘illegal’ and has skipped six previous summons, citing various reasons, including prior engagements with state functions.
The ED had initially summoned Soren in mid-August in connection with the land ‘scam’ case. However, he didn’t respond to the summons then, citing official engagements related to the state’s Independence Day celebrations.
This recent development marks another chapter in the ongoing legal tussle between the ED and Chief Minister Hemant Soren over his appearance in the money laundering probe. The ED’s scrutiny and subsequent actions regarding the case continue to unfold as investigations persist.
